PTI Leader Umar Ayub Announces Hammad Azhar and Mian Aslam Iqbal as Punjab Leaders

RAWALPINDI: Leader of Opposition in the National Assembly and Pakistan Tehreek-e-Insaf (PTI) leader Umar Ayub announced that the party’s founder has entrusted the leadership of PTI in Punjab to Hammad Azhar and Mian Aslam Iqbal.

Speaking to the media outside Adiala Jail, Ayub expressed concerns that these leaders might be detained and coerced into making statements against their will, a tactic he strongly condemned.

Ayub made it clear that any such forced statements would be categorically rejected by the party leadership. He emphasized the loyalty and commitment of Hammad Azhar and Mian Aslam Iqbal to the PTI, stating that the party would stand firmly behind them in all circumstances.

He also revealed that both leaders met with the PTI founder in jail, where the decision to consolidate the party’s leadership in Punjab was made. Ayub underscored the strategic importance of this move, reflecting the founder’s trust in their leadership abilities and their dedication to the party’s cause.

Highlighting the alarming economic indicators, Ayub cited a significant decrease in loans to the private sector and the federal government’s failure to purchase farmers’ crops, resulting in the import of wheat worth billions. He pointed to these issues as evidence of the federal government’s mismanagement and its adverse impact on the economy.

Ayub also accused the federal government of causing recent unrest in Kashmir, blaming Prime Minister Shehbaz Sharif for betraying the Kashmiris and compromising their interests. He pledged that the PTI would continue to protect the Constitution of Pakistan, contrasting the founder’s brief, focused meetings with the lengthy, unproductive sessions held by Nawaz Sharif and his allies. This statement emphasized PTI’s commitment to political integrity and their strategic positioning in Punjab under new, robust leadership.
